AsconEngine

Class files must be compiled with debug information to show line coverage.

Class files must be compiled with debug information to link with source files.

ElementMissed InstructionsCov.Missed BranchesCov.MissedCxtyMissedMethods
Total1,849 of 1,8490%131 of 1310%1031032929
processBytes(byte[], int, int, byte[], int)2610%180%101011
init(boolean, CipherParameters)1890%200%111111
ROUND(long)1710%n/a1111
doFinal(byte[], int)1530%100%6611
processFinalDecrypt(byte[], int, int, byte[], int)1150%60%4411
finishData(AsconEngine.State)990%40%4411
processAADBytes(byte[], int, int)940%100%6611
AsconEngine(AsconEngine.AsconParameters)910%60%5511
finishAAD(AsconEngine.State)820%40%3311
processFinalEncrypt(byte[], int, int, byte[], int)740%60%4411
ascon_aeadinit()600%40%3311
processBufferDecrypt(byte[], int, byte[], int)530%40%3311
reset(boolean)530%80%6611
processBufferEncrypt(byte[], int, byte[], int)510%40%3311
checkData()460%60%6611
P(int)430%40%3311
checkAAD()420%50%5511
getUpdateOutputSize(int)420%40%4411
getOutputSize(int)400%40%4411
processBufferAAD(byte[], int)270%20%2211
processAADByte(byte)240%20%2211
processByte(byte, byte[], int)130%n/a1111
PAD(int)80%n/a1111
reset()40%n/a1111
getAlgorithmName()30%n/a1111
getMac()30%n/a1111
getKeyBytesSize()30%n/a1111
getIVBytesSize()30%n/a1111
getAlgorithmVersion()0%n/a1111